package com.orsoncharts.marker;
import java.util.EventObject;
import com.orsoncharts.util.ArgChecks;
/**
* An event associated with a change to a {@link Marker}. These change
* events will be generated by an marker and broadcast to the axis that owns the
* marker (in the standard setup, the axis will then trigger its own change e
* vent to notify the plot that a subcomponent of the axis has changed).
* <br><br>
* NOTE: This class is serializable, but the serialization format is subject
* to change in future releases and should not be relied upon for persisting
* instances of this class.
*
* @since 1.2
*/
@SuppressWarnings("serial")
public class MarkerChangeEvent extends EventObject {
/** The marker associated with this event. */
private Marker marker;
/**
* Creates a new event.
*
* @param marker the marker ({@code null} not permitted).
*/
public MarkerChangeEvent(Marker marker) {
this(marker, marker);
}
/**
* Creates a new event.
*
* @param source the event source.
* @param marker the marker ({@code null} not permitted).
*/
public MarkerChangeEvent(Object source, Marker marker) {
super(source);
ArgChecks.nullNotPermitted(marker, "marker");
this.marker = marker;
}
/**
* Returns the marker associated with this event.
*
* @return The marker (never {@code null}).
*/
public Marker getMarker() {
return this.marker;
}
}
